J. *_*ein 5 javascript html5 web-worker google-closure google-closure-library
我需要在我的应用程序的后台做一些计算密集的东西,我一直在学习HTML5 Web Workers.有没有一种集成的方法来使用Google Closure Tools?我找到了齿轮.工作者但我不清楚这个类是否适合账单以及如何使用它.谢谢!
使用 Web Workers 不需要闭包库中的任何特殊内容,除非您想在不编译的情况下运行 bootstrap/webworkers.js 将有所帮助。它是这样使用的
/**
* Closure dependency management, require only main worker script of un-compiled version.
*/
if (typeof COMPILED == 'undefined') {
CLOSURE_BASE_PATH = '../../../closure-library/closure/goog/';
importScripts(
CLOSURE_BASE_PATH + 'bootstrap/webworkers.js',
CLOSURE_BASE_PATH + 'base.js',
CLOSURE_BASE_PATH + 'deps.js',
'/your-script.js');
}
Run Code Online (Sandbox Code Playgroud)
gear
在网络存储之前使用。我想这不是很好而且很丑。